Definition of a Yard of Concrete. A yard of concrete is a 3 x 3 x 3-foot square, or 27 cubic feet of concrete. Most projects don’t use an actual cube of concrete unless it’s major construction. Instead, it’s far more common to pour or mold the concrete into a desired shape. For example, a typical sidewalk is five inches of concrete.

A yard of concrete fills a cube that’s 3′ wide x 3′ long x 3′ high. That’s 27 cubic feet of concrete or 46,656 cubic inches. This is important to understand if you’re pouring countertops, a foundation, a pool, or making a cast concrete statue. Their weight per yard may fluctuate a little, but in general you can use 3700 pounds per cubic yard. How much does a yard of concrete weigh in tons? In the U.S. a Ton is equal to 2000 pounds. A yard of concrete weighs 3700 pounds. If you divide 3700 pounds by 2000 pounds you get 1.85 Tons. A cubic yard of concrete weighs 1.85 Tons.

The wheelbarrow capacity will determine how many loads it takes to complete 1 cubic yard or 27 cubic feet of concrete. Generally, a 3 cubic foot wheelbarrow requires 9 loads (3x9=27). A typical 1,200-square-foot house foundation costs $6,900 to $16,200 for a concrete slab, or about $40,000 for a full unfinished basement. A floating slab for a mobile home runs $4,600 to $14,000, while a standard 24’ x 24’, 2-car garage foundation costs $3,100 to $4,800.
